One of Kentucky's new targets in the transfer portal is Chaz Lanier, who played for North Florida last season. 

Last season for the Ospreys, Lanier averaged 19.7 points, 4.8 rebounds, and 1.8 assists per game. 

He is a guy who can score from all levels of the court, and he isn't a small guard, as he is 6'4. He shot 44% from three last season for the Ospreys, and if Coach Pope was able to land the talented guard, he would have a real shot to lead the Wildcats in scoring.
